  • Aiyar, Swaminathan S. Anklesaria

    1939 - , Swaminathan S. Anklesaria Aiyar (born 12 October 1939) is an Indian journalist and columnist. He is consulting editor for the Economic Times and writes regularly for the Economic Times and The Times of India. He is also a Research Fellow at the Cato Institute. He is the elder brother of Mani Shankar Aiyar; who is a senior Congress leader.

  • Bannier, Jan Hendrik

    1909 - 1995, CERN: President of the Council at CERN for the years 1964; 1965 and 1966 and was President of the Finance Committee from 1958 to 1960; in the Netherlands; he is Director of ZWO (Organization for the Advancement of Pure Research) and also Vice-President of the National Commission for UNESCO

  • Bloch, Ralph

    1938 - , Ralph Bloch is retired from an academic career in physics and medicine. He and his wife have been deeply involved in Jewish genealogy for the past nine years. Born and raised in Switzerland; he has lived and worked also in Denmark; Israel; U.K.; California; and Canada. Bloch is particularly interested in the history of the Jews of Bavarian Swabia; the home of his maternal grandmother.
